Keyless flute in D by Colin "Hammy" Hamilton, incl. flute case, retail price 1500 euros.
Made of grenadilla wood, with silver rings, tuning slide and metal-reinforced pivots, year of manufacture 2001.
The previous owner had a replica of a Celtic silver coin made for the end cap as a decorative element. The original end cap is also included.
The flute is sold in a lockable hard case. The foam in the case is discolored, although unfortunately I can't say whether this is due to material fatigue or oiling the flute.
Shipping is from Germany.

The flute is in very good condition, the inside has been wiped dry after each use and the cork has been greased regularly. I had the flute personally serviced by Hammy Hamilton in 2019.
Thanks to their special construction, Hammy flutes have a powerful sound that is ideal for large sessions. As Hammy has closed his order books, stock is limited and my offering is a great opportunity to own a Hammy flute.
